The title compound tianagliflozin triacetate 1 was synthesized and its crystal structure was determined by single-crystal X-ray diffraction.The crystal belongs to monoclinic system(C27H31ClO8,Mr = 518.97),space group P21 with a = 5.3913(11),b = 16.137(2),c = 15.411(3) ,β = 94.15(3)°,V = 1337.3(5) 3,Z = 2,Dc = 1.289 g/cm3,F(000) = 548,μ = 0.190 mm-1,the final R = 0.0374 and wR = 0.0809 for 3981 observed reflections(I 2σ(I)).The structure of 1,triacetate of a highly potent SGLT2 inhibitor tianagliflozin,was unambiguously determined by single-crystal X-ray diffraction,which helped to confirm the desired β configuration at the anomeric center and the position where the deoxylation occurred.The two benzene rings in the lattice are basically orthogonal to each other.There are four intermolecular hydrogen bonds in the crystal,which helps to further stabilize the crystal. 相似文献

提出用概率协同表示(probabilistic collaborative representation-based classifier, ProCRC)的方法生成权重系数对所提取的动作特征进行更新.首先,利用深度学习的思想将人体不同动作的视频分为5层;然后分别对各层的节点进行特征提取,同时,运用ProCRC产生梯度下降法所需的权重向量,对所提取的特征进行更新;最后,基于张量的思想进行特征的聚类分析.仿真实验结果表明,该方法优于稀疏表示的方法(sparse representation-based classifier, SRC). 相似文献

含噻唑环的二肽基肽酶IV抑制剂的设计、合成和降血糖活性研究 总被引:1,自引:0,他引:1
设计并合成了16个含噻唑环的二肽基肽酶IV (DPP-IV)抑制剂, 利用IR, 1H NMR, 13C NMR和HR-MS表征了它们的结构. 通过小鼠口服糖耐量实验测试了它们的降血糖作用, 结果显示其中两个化合物具有很强的降血糖作用, 一个与格列齐特相当, 另一个强于格列齐特, 显示了在治疗II型糖尿病方面的前景. 构效关系研究发现, 这16个化合物的构效关系呈现出明显的规律. 相似文献

The title compound was synthesized and its crystal structure was determined by single-crystal X-ray diffraction.The crystal is of monoclinic system(C31H37ClO10,Mr = 605.06),space group P21 with a = 11.882(5),b = 10.106(5),c = 13.816(6),V = 1545.9(12)3,Z = 2,Dc = 1.300 g/cm3,F(000) = 640,μ = 0.179 mm-1,the final R = 0.0430 and wR = 0.0595 for 4960 observed reflections(I > 2σ(I)).The title compound was confirmed to be a β-anomer by single-crystal X-ray diffraction and 1H NMR.The proximal benzene ring is nearly orthogonal to the glucopyranoside ring,and the two benzene rings are also almost orthogonal to each other.Four non-classical intermolecular hydrogen bonds observed in the crystal lattice help to stabilize the crystal. 相似文献

以Canagliflozin(1)为起始原料,经7步反应合成了其6-OH脱氧产物4-(6-脱氧-β-D-吡喃葡萄糖基)-2-[5-(4-氟苯基)噻吩-2-甲基]-1-甲基苯(8),8是与母体1相似的新型SGLT2抑制剂,总收率21%,其结构经1H NMR,13C NMR和MS表征。体外生物活性测试结果显示,1和8对hSGLT2的IC50分别为3.9 nM和4.8nM,对SGLT1的选择性(SGLT2/SGLT1)分别为178和194。在大鼠尿糖排泄实验(UGE)中8具有很强的尿糖排泄作用,与母体1并无显著性差异。 相似文献
